Abstract

In this paper, robust synchronization of a class of uncertain chaotic systems with different parameter perturbations are considered. Based on Lyapunov stability theory and linear matrix inequality technique, a criterion is obtained that guarantees robust synchronization of the response system with the drive system. Finally, numerical simulations are presented to show the effectiveness of the proposed control scheme.
